When calculating the cost of a long-distance move, several variables come into play. The most significant factor is the total weight or volume of your belongings, as this determines the space required in the truck. Distance is equally important, as fuel and driver hours add up quickly. You should also consider the complexity of the move, such as stairs, long carry distances from your door to the truck, or the need for specialty packing. Comparing the costs involves looking at all aspects. Pods might seem cheaper upfront, but you'll do the packing and loading yourself. To find the cheapest way to move long-distance from Tallahassee, focus on minimizing the volume and weight of your belongings. Decluttering significantly reduces costs. Then, get quotes from licensed movers to compare pricing for your specific move.
